COMMERCIAL DESCRIPTION
Born of humble beginnings and of Scotch Heritage, Fat Scotch Ale quietly arrived one winter day at Silver City Brewery in 2001. Exceptionally smooth and malty, with a touch of peat character, Fat Scotch Ale legend quickly grew. Today, Fat Scotch Ale stands astride the brewing landscape a behemoth brew, uncompromising and an avoidable. Alcohol By Volume: 9.2% Hops: Nugget, Cascade Malts: NW Pale, Munich, Caramel, Peated, & Black IBU’s: 30 2011 North American Beer Awards Bronze Medal Winner 2009 North American Beer Awards Gold Medal Winner 2007 North American Beer Awards Silver Medal Winner 2006 World Beer Cup Silver Medal Winner 2006 North American Beer Awards Gold Medal Winner 2004 North American Beer Awards Gold Medal Winner 2003 Great American Beer Festival Gold Medal Winner 2003 North American Beer Awards Gold Medal Winner 2002 Great American Beer Festival Gold Medal Winner

Bomber. Dark brown with crimson highlights and thick tan head that quickly disappears. The aroma is a sweet mix of malt, caramel and vanilla. The flavor is roasted malt, toffee and black tea upfront followed by molasses and rum-soaked raisins at the end. The body is slightly creamy with moderate carbonation and finishes with more malt, burnt sugar and a woody alcohol aftertaste. Overall, a smooth and rich blend of malts, dark sugars and booze.

Bottle... Pours a clear dark ruby with burnt-orange flashes and a small, creamy, off-white head. The malty, luxuriant bouquet is a mélange of caramel, tawny port, dark raisins and milk chocolate. Full-bodied with an oily mouthfeel and tickling carbonation. The flavor supplies caramel, toffee, a whisper of coffee and a splash of sweet dark sherry. Finishes roasty with a kiss of sweet mocha.
